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
39007394446 1416 439655
83503 764098198
83503 764098198
08118 96735449831 761
All about undefined
Interested in learning more?
83503 764098198
08118 96735449831 761
See more
80659877521 27875667 50
18652299 48391520 13780092
See more
7401187 31983691
5926157 005272 82
See more